About This Inspection Site

DIVIDE MT is a roadside inspection location in Montana where FMCSA-certified inspectors conduct safety inspections of commercial motor vehicles under the Motor Carrier Safety Assistance Program (MCSAP). This site has conducted 143 recorded inspections from Jan 1, 2020 to Feb 24, 2026.

A total of 107 unique carriers have been inspected at this site. The average number of violations per inspection is 1.0. The out-of-service rate is 18.9%, meaning a moderate number of inspected vehicles or drivers are placed out of service for safety deficiencies.

Inspections follow CVSA (Commercial Vehicle Safety Alliance) North American Standard procedures and may include weight checks, credential verification, mechanical inspection, hours-of-service compliance review, and hazardous materials documentation checks. Vehicles or drivers that fail critical safety criteria are placed out of service until deficiencies are corrected.

The most frequently cited violation at this site is Brake tubing/hoses inadequate (Vehicle Maintenance) with 12 citations, followed by No proof of periodic inspection (11 citations). A total of 57 distinct violation codes have been cited at this location.
